After almost quitting Arsenal during the summer, midfielder Mathieu Flamini intends to make the most of his chance this season. The 23-year-old had become frustrated by a lack of first-team football last season and was ready to further his career away from Emirates Stadium. Now I am here and am very happy to be here. Let us review a moment here. Let us review a moment here. Tuesday, September 18, 2007. Basic Tenets of the Elliott Wave Principle. The Five Wave Pattern. At any time, the market may be identified as being somewhere in the basic five wave pattern at the largest degree of trend. Because the five wave pattern is the overriding form of market progress, all other patterns are subsumed by it.
